How much does it cost to rent a home in South Broward Ranches?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Broward Ranches 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,257 | $1,800 | $2,850 |
| South Broward Ranches 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,305 | $2,350 | $6,000 |
| South Broward Ranches 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,301 | $3,300 | $8,500 |
| South Broward Ranches 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$7,699 | $4,300 | $10,000+ |
| South Broward Ranches 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$10,250 | $7,500 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about South Broward Ranches
What type of rentals are currently available in South Broward Ranches?
There are currently 358 Apartments for Rent in South Broward Ranches, FL with pricing that ranges from $1,200 to $10,029. There are also 193 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in South Broward Ranches ranging from $800 to $13,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in South Broward Ranches?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in South Broward Ranches ranges from $800 to $13,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,356.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in South Broward Ranches?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in South Broward Ranches range from $1,817 to $3,881,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,350 to $6,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,950.
